What Are The Chances My Children Or Other Family Members Can Inherit Bipolar Disorder
(Image Source: Pixabay.com)

What Are The Chances My Children Or Other Family Members Can Inherit Bipolar Disorder?

Positive actions can ease the burden of living with a family member who has bipolar disorder. Resources for self-help and support are essential for bipolar families. Research indicates that bipolar disorder has a strong genetic component, with heritability estimated between 60% to 85%. Studies show that individuals with a parent or sibling who has bipolar disorder have a 5-10% chance of developing the condition themselves, while those with identical twins diagnosed face significantly higher risks of around 60-80%.

Despite this genetic link, the majority of family members will not develop bipolar disorder. If one parent has the disorder, the likelihood of their child developing it increases to about 10-30%, rising to 40% when both parents are affected. Notably, if a child already has bipolar disorder, there is a 15-25% chance of a sibling also having it. Non-genetic factors may act as catalysts, exacerbating the disorder in those with a genetic predisposition.

The transmission of bipolar disorder appears to primarily involve first-degree relatives, illustrating the importance of understanding one's family history. Overall, while genetic risk is significant, the intricate interplay of environmental factors also plays a crucial role in the development of bipolar disorder. The insights gained from genomic studies underscore the hereditary nature of this condition, making awareness and support vital for families navigating bipolar disorder.

What Factors Do Children Inherit From Their Parents
(Image Source: Pixabay.com)

What Factors Do Children Inherit From Their Parents?

Parents pass on traits to their children through their genes, which include characteristics like eye color and blood type. Each child is a genetic blend, inheriting traits from both parents, with this genetic makeup called the genotype. The human genome comprises 46 chromosomes, arranged in 23 pairs, with each chromosome containing several genes. Children receive one copy of each gene from each parent: fathers contribute a Y chromosome and mothers contribute an X, determining the child's sex.

According to Mendel's principles of inheritance, it is possible to predict the likelihood of a child receiving specific traits, which is particularly useful in the context of inherited diseases. Children inherit equal genetic material from both parents, receiving one set of genes from each. Genetic changes can be inherited when they occur in germ cells—those that create sperm or eggs—but changes in other body cells are not passed on. While most traits are inherited through a combination of both parents' genes, some traits can be directly linked to the mother.

The study of genetics helps explore how inherited traits, including those related to health, characteristics, and appearance, are transmitted through generations. Ultimately, inherited traits stem from genes passed down through familial lines.

Are Skills Learned Or Inherited
(Image Source: Pixabay.com)

Are Skills Learned Or Inherited?

Both genetic predisposition and learned behaviors contribute to human potential. Some individuals are born with greater innate abilities, such as musical talent, which can be influenced by genetic factors. For instance, a study on twins revealed that 80% of tone deafness is inherited. However, hard work and practice are essential; without them, potential remains unrealized. Leadership, for instance, tends to be about 30% genetic, suggesting that skills can still be developed and enhanced through effort and self-reflection.

While physical traits are clearly inherited, behaviors are shaped by a complex interplay between genetics and environmental factors. Over decades, research indicates that while some leadership qualities may have a genetic component, they can also be cultivated over time. Models like the Katz 3 Skills Model support the notion that leadership is not solely innate but a skill that can be learned. In essence, confidence and cognitive abilities emerge from a combination of nature and nurture, and much of what is achieved in life is a result of personal choices, practice, and environmental influences, rather than solely inherited traits.

Do Children Inherit Personality Traits
(Image Source: Pixabay.com)

Do Children Inherit Personality Traits?

Children inherit various traits from their parents, including physical characteristics like eye color and skin pigmentation, as well as personality traits. This raises the ongoing nature versus nurture debate. The nature side argues that genetics dictate personality, as traits are believed to be wired in and not significantly altered by upbringing. Conversely, the nurture perspective emphasizes environmental influences. Research shows personality traits can be inherited, with studies indicating that approximately 30 to 60 percent of personality is genetic.

Traits such as extraversion, neuroticism, openness, conscientiousness, and agreeableness are linked to genetics. Children typically exhibit early signs of temperament, categorizing into easy, difficult, or slow-to-warm-up types. While the genetic basis for personality is substantial, findings suggest that the similarities in personality between family members are minimal compared to random strangers. Eventually, personality develops through a complex interplay of inherited traits and life experiences.

Thus, individuals may inherit certain characteristics, but they are not exact replicas of their parents. Overall, personality is moderately heritable, highlighting the importance of both genetic and environmental factors in shaping who we become.
